DRS Technologies Canada Ltd. (DRS Canada), a subsidiary of Leonardo DRS, is a leading mid-tier Canadian defence electronics company specializing in military voice and data communications systems; electro‑optics (EO) and infrared search and tracking systems (IRST); command, control, communications, computers and intelligence (C4I) systems integration; deployable flight data recorders; and defence/space electronics manufacturing.
Job Summary
Reporting to the Engineering Manager, the Firmware Engineer is responsible for the design, development and testing of switch-mode power conversion equipment.
Responsibilities:
AS FIRMWARE ENGINEER, YOUR MAIN RESPONSIBILITIES WILL INCLUDE, BUT ARE NOT LIMITED TO:
- Responsible for design and implementation of control algorithms and embedded firmware for power converters (100W to 100kW) on DSP/MCU;
- Work closely with hardware designers to define project firmware/software requirements;
- Apply knowledge of CAN, SPI, USB, I2C, RS485, RS232 communication protocols to new product designs; and
- Coding using C/C++/assembly, Auto-code generation using PSIM/MATLAB, familiarity with development tools such as compilers and debuggers, thorough understanding of software development practices.
